Abstract
Hair loss is an emotionally disease. Traditionally hibiscus leaves were used as cosmetics that can nourish hair. In this study, we determine the physical stability and hair growth promotion activity of hibiscus leaf extract and mucus in the form of hair tonic. Physical stability tests were measured for pH, viscosity, specific gravity for three weeks and cycling test. Hair growth promotion activity assay was carried out by applying hair tonic on the rabbit’s back and measured hair length and hair weight. Results of stability test showed extract and mucus of hibiscus leaf hair tonic has good physical stability. Hair tonic which showed the best results is hair tonic with extract of hibiscus leaf was equivalent to positive control. Keywords: hibiscus leaf extract, mucus, hair tonic
